  • In a heartwarming turn of events, an 11-year-old girl named Yara has become a source of inspiration in her baseball league through her selfless acts, leading to the creation of a new rule named after her, "the Yara Rule." This modification in the league's regulations aims to foster inclusivity and ensure that children facing challenges similar to Yara's can also participate and enjoy the game of baseball. While specifics of the rule were not detailed, the intent to support vulnerable kids underscores the community and supportive spirit inherent in sports.

    Meanwhile, in collegiate baseball news, the University of Utah is set to play its 2025 season at Smith's Ballpark in Salt Lake City. This move is strategic as it coincides with the team joining the Big 12 Conference, bringing exciting Big 12 baseball action to downtown Salt Lake City. The decision also grants the Utah team an additional season at the venue which has a longstanding connection with the community and the sport.
